The volume, v, of a cone is 1/3*pi*r2*h

so r2 = 3*v/(pi*h) = 3*1232/(pi*24) = 154/pi

then r = 7.0014.

Area of curved surface = pi*r*(r2+h2)0.5 = pi*7.0014*(154/pi+576)0.5

= pi*7.0014*25.0004 = 549.9 sq cm

The calculations become much simpler if you use the approximation pi = 22/7

r2 = 154/pi = 154/(22/7) = 154*7/22 = 49 so that r = 7

Then, r2+h2 = 49+242 = 252

So area = pi*7*25 = (22/7)*7*25 = 22*25 = 550 sq cm

How do you get the area of a cilinder?

As a cylinder is a three dimensional object with volume = {pi}r2h (with r the radius of the circular end and h to height of the cylinder), I presume you mean its surface area: There are 2 circular ends with area {pi}r2 each. Plus the curved surface which has one dimension the height of the cylinder, the other the circumference of the circular end, so its area is 2{pi}r x h. So the total surface area of a cylinder = 2 x {pi}r2 + 2{pi}r x h = 2{pi}r(r + h).
